t; Active filter module (UAF42) 1. Product application: A filter is an electronic device that enables useful signals to pass smoothly while suppressing (or attenuating) useless frequency signals. It is commonly used in engineering for signal processing, data transmission and interference suppression. In the past, analog filters were mainly composed of passive components R, L and C. Since 60s, integrated operational amplifier has been developed rapidly. The source filter, composed of it and R and C, has the advantages of no inductance, small volume, light weight and so on. In addition, the open loop voltage gain and input impedance of the integrated operational amplifier are high and the output impedance is very low, and the active filter, which is made up of the integrated OPF, also has a certain voltage amplification and buffer effect. Therefore, active filters based on amplifiers and R and C are widely used. With the development of microelectronics, people can already integrate some resistors and capacitors and op amplifiers on a chip to form a universal active filter (Universal Active Filter, UAF). This chip has a high degree of integration, which integrates the resistance and capacitance required for the design of the filter. In the application, only a few external devices can be used to make a source filter very convenient. The UAF42 of BB (Burr-Brown) is the representative of this kind of general active power filter. It can be widely used in the design of high pass, low pass and bandpass filters. It uses a typical state adjustable (state-variable) analog structure, integrated with a reverse amplifier and two integrators. The integrator includes the capacitance of 1000μ F (± 5%). Therefore, it is better to solve the problem of obtaining low loss (low-loss) capacitors in the design of active wave devices. UAF42 has the following characteristics: It is versatile and can be designed as high pass, low pass, band pass and band stop filter according to needs. The design is simple. BB also designed a software for UAF42, so that different types of filters can be designed conveniently and flexibly.
